I've been beta (well, started with Alpha.2-yikes!) testing the Apollo
T80 for many months now. As Ezra said, the SOC algorithms are a work
in progress although there is a new firmware rev that I'm soon to
download which may allay my reservations about that. Having the
ability to upgrade the firmware from the web is very cool. Takes a PC
portable which is a PITA for us Mac freaks, but wadda ya gonna do...
Hopefully, Apollo is past the major revisions-seems like, but once
the machine gets out there in lots of different systems and
situations, there are bound to be tweaks. Haven't seen a product yet
that didn't.
At this point Apollo has the MPPT controller part of the unit working
very well. It's harvest is as good as and sometime a bit better than
the MX-which I love. I'm really looking forward to the wireless
remote when it becomes available. IF they get the SOC part sorted out
-and there's no reason to expect they won't- that'll save running
twisted pairs from the batteries to wherever. That's always worth
something and sometimes a lot.
